Форум → Программирование → PHP для идиотов → Magento → как сделать логи более читабельными?
как сделать логи более читабельными?
Страницы: ← Следующая страница →
-
-
Май 28, 2010, 6:09 п.п., спустя 3 минуты 59 секунд
пример лога
http://pastebin.mozilla-russia.org/106037
они складируются в var/report. Я хочу их на экране лицезреть (в кохане есть такая хрень), нет желания каждый раз лезть в ту папку и смотреть че там. + данные обрезаютсяinclude('Z:\home\localho…')
iew('adminhtml\defau…')
а я желаю наблюдать полные пути -
Май 28, 2010, 6:15 п.п., спустя 6 минут 11 секунд
чтобы лицезреть на экране, помоему должен быть включен девелоперМоде.
точно не скажу потому как незнаю какой билд магенты ты юзаешь.
просто недавно еррор репорты переделывались
в любом случае поищи в папке /errors , там реализация очень простая -
Май 28, 2010, 6:32 п.п., спустя 16 минут 31 секунду
ок, я включилMage::setIsDeveloperMode(true);
через индекс.пхп (да, знаю, что лучше через setEnv в апаче, но у меня это не работает)
теперь они на экране видны, но все равно нихуя не читабельны
Recoverable Error: Argument 1 passed to Mage_Adminhtml_Controller_Action::_addContent() must be an instance of Mage_Core_Block_Abstract, boolean given, called in Z:\home\localhost\tmagento\app\code\local\Ess\M2eflashgallery\controllers\Adminhtml\M2eflashgalleryController.php on line 29 and defined in Z:\home\localhost\tmagento\app\code\core\Mage\Adminhtml\Controller\Action.php on line 112
#0 Z:\home\localhost\tmagento\app\code\core\Mage\Adminhtml\Controller\Action.php(112): mageCoreErrorHandler(4096, 'Argument 1 pass…', 'Z:\home\localho…', 112, Array)
#1 Z:\home\localhost\tmagento\app\code\local\Ess\M2eflashgallery\controllers\Adminhtml\M2eflashgalleryController.php(29): Mage_Adminhtml_Controller_Action->_addContent(false)
#2 Z:\home\localhost\tmagento\app\code\core\Mage\Core\Controller\Varien\Action.php(418): Ess_M2eflashgallery_Adminhtml_M2eflashgalleryController->indexAction()
#3 Z:\home\localhost\tmagento\app\code\core\Mage\Core\Controller\Varien\Router\Standard.php(254): Mage_Core_Controller_Varien_Action->dispatch('index')
#4 Z:\home\localhost\tmagento\app\code\core\Mage\Core\Controller\Varien\Front.php(177): Mage_Core_Controller_Varien_Router_Standard->match(Object(Mage_Core_Controller_Request_Http))
#5 Z:\home\localhost\tmagento\app\code\core\Mage\Core\Model\App.php(304): Mage_Core_Controller_Varien_Front->dispatch()
#6 Z:\home\localhost\tmagento\app\Mage.php(596): Mage_Core_Model_App->run(Array)
#7 Z:\home\localhost\tmagento\index.php(78): Mage::run('', 'store')
#8 {main}
наверно я что-то неправильно делаю.. Ну я пытаюсь добиться что-то наподобие этого http://img.skitch.com/20090711-tpnh7nxg2jmqiu9hpnppahekk7.pngСпустя 98 сек.такое вообще возможно?
1.4.0 комьюнити эдишн -
Май 28, 2010, 6:38 п.п., спустя 5 минут 57 секунд
кохановские логи пиздаты, особенно когда в файрбаге есть возможность смотреть html :)https://smappi.org/ - платформа по созданию API на все случаи жизни -
Май 28, 2010, 6:41 п.п., спустя 3 минуты 5 секунд
а когда ее нет?)
я кохану просто так привел в пример, первое что вспомнил -
Май 28, 2010, 6:43 п.п., спустя 1 минуту 53 секунды
нет у нас в любом случае просто вываливается трейс.
при определенных настройках, он просто помещается в стилизированый дивчег.
а так, без всяких понтов -
Май 28, 2010, 6:51 п.п., спустя 8 минут 36 секунд
то все херово, нечитабельное месево в респонсе
а когда ее нет?)https://smappi.org/ - платформа по созданию API на все случаи жизни -
Май 28, 2010, 6:55 п.п., спустя 3 минуты 33 секунды
мдя, слабенько…
Даже у меня в BL более читабельно все это дело выводится (реализация в общем-то не моя, требует переработки, но пользоваться можно)Спустя 38 сек.adw0rd, я имел в виду, что такое возможно, что нет доступа к html и файрбагу?Спустя 131 сек.в принципе там не так уж много перерабатывать нужно, сделать как в Кохане - печатать +4 строки кода снизу и сверху строки, породившей ошибку, еще по мелочам -
Май 29, 2010, 7:18 д.п., спустя 12 часов 23 минуты 25 секунд
Абырвалг, помню хотел, что бы сразу с редактором открывалось, и прям хот едит, что был, но потом почему-то забил.
http://pyha.ru/forum/topic/3058.0 -
-
Июнь 3, 2010, 5:15 п.п., спустя 5 дней 7 часов 11 минут
если в блоке что-то поганое происходит - то он просто возвращает false. И потомRecoverable Error: Argument 1 passed to Mage_Adminhtml_Controller_Action::_addContent() must be an instance of Mage_Core_Block_Abstract, boolean given,
Как быть? я хочу понять, что именно не так произошло в блоке, но об этом ни слова -
Июнь 3, 2010, 5:26 п.п., спустя 11 минут 43 секунды
Абырвалг, а что непонятного в этом сообщении ?Argument 1 passed to Mage_Adminhtml_Controller_Action::_addContent() must be an instance of Mage_Core_Block_Abstract, boolean given
-
Июнь 3, 2010, 5:35 п.п., спустя 8 минут 50 секунд
ты не понял, я же говорю: ошибка внутри блока!!!1
вот к примеру такой кодclass rrrr extends Mage_Adminhtml_Block_Widget
{
protected function oo()
{
$a['f']; // undefined index, line 5
}
}
не выдает ошибку "Undefined index on line 5 of class `rrrr`". Вместо этого будетArgument 1 passed to Mage_Adminhtml_Controller_Action::_addContent() must be an instance of Mage_Core_Block_Abstract, boolean given
и как мне узнать где проблема? по одной строчке отлаживать?
Страницы: ← Следующая страница →
Пожалуйста, авторизуйтесь, чтобы написать комментарий!